Curtain walling refers to a non-structural cladding system made from fabricated aluminum, commonly used on the outer walls of tall multi-storey buildings. This lightweight material offers ease of installation and can be customized to be glazed, opaque, or equipped with infill panels.

Typical costs range from $180 to $500+ per m², depending on glass type, frame depth, and performance requirements. Understanding these cost ranges helps you plan realistically and choose a curtain wall system that fits both your design goals and budget. Lower-cost systems often use basic aluminum frames and standard glass, while higher-end systems include insulated glass, custom finishes, or complex designs. Unitized Curtain Walls: $100 to $150 per square foot. The aluminum systems are not only easy to transport but also straightforward to manufacture.
